Cal. Code Regs. Tit. 22, § 72625 - Clean Linen
(a)
Clean linen shall be stored, handled and transported in a way that precludes
cross-contamination.
(b) Clean
linen shall be stored in clean, ventilated closets, rooms or alcoves, used only
for that purpose.
(c) Clean linen
not in covered storage shall be covered.
(d) Clean linen from a commercial laundry
shall be delivered to a designated clean area in a manner that prevents
contamination.
(e) Linens shall not
be threadbare and shall be maintained in good repair.
(f) A supply of linen shall be provided
sufficient for not less than three complete bed changes for the facility's
licensed capacity.
(g) A supply of
clean wash cloths and towels shall be provided and available to staff to meet
the care needs of the patients.
Notes
Note: Authority cited: Sections 208(a) and 1275, Health and Safety Code. Reference: Section 1276, Health and Safety Code.
